清晰的退出机制: if play_again != "y": break:这是循环的显式退出点。
在Python编程中,尝试将for赋值给变量会导致SyntaxError。
分割字符串: que = func.split(" ") 使用空格作为分隔符,将输入字符串分割成一个列表。
上下文管理器自动关闭: 使用async with async_session() as session:时,session.close()会自动被调用,无需手动操作。
如果你的日期字符串中月份是"01",那么布局中必须使用"01";如果是"1",则使用"1"。
它不是银弹,但用对了地方,效果立竿见影。
示例: 立即学习“Python免费学习笔记(深入)”; from queue import PriorityQueue pq = PriorityQueue() pq.put(1) pq.put(3) pq.put(2) print(pq.get()) # 返回1,最小优先 适合生产者-消费者场景,但性能略低于 heapq。
它确保了在函数返回前(无论是正常返回还是panic),指定的语句都会被执行。
这意味着,如果一个更具体的路由(例如 /blog)在一个更通用的路由(例如 /<filepath:path>)之前定义,那么当请求与具体路由匹配时,它会优先被处理。
文档清晰度: 优秀的API文档能帮助你快速理解如何使用其功能。
除了界面文本,WinForms多语言还需要考虑哪些方面?
SELECT ul.UserID, lo.Description, lo.Lang, lo.Level, lo.Image FROM UserLanguages ul JOIN LanguageOptions lo ON ul.LanguageOptionID = lo.ID WHERE ul.UserID = @UserID; -- 将 @UserID 替换为实际的用户ID此查询将返回指定用户选择的所有语言选项的详细信息。
笔目鱼英文论文写作器 写高质量英文论文,就用笔目鱼 49 查看详情 1. 使用Python包结构 如果Classes和Data目录包含多个模块,并且它们之间存在逻辑关联,可以将其组织成Python包。
这种方法利用了Go语言的类型可赋值性规则,允许我们使用辅助结构体的复合字面量来初始化匿名结构体字段,从而在保持代码简洁性的同时,避免了引入不必要的全局具名类型。
子命名空间是嵌套在另一个命名空间中的命名空间。
// 示例控制器代码片段 if ($this->form_validation->run() == FALSE) { // 验证失败,重新加载表单 $main['page'] = 'crm/listings/add'; $this->load->view('crm/index', $main); } else { // 验证成功,准备数据并调用模型 $maindata=array( 'clients_id'=>$this->session->userdata('clientsessid'), 'property_for'=>$this->security->xss_clean($this->input->post('property_for')), 'property_type'=>$this->security->xss_clean($this->input->post('property_type')) ); $insertid=$this->listings_model->insert_listing($maindata); // 调用模型方法 if($insertid){ $this->session->set_flashdata('message', '<div>Successfully</div>'); redirect('listings/sales'); } } 模型 (Model): 负责与数据库交互,执行数据的插入、更新等操作。
这类错误通常表明webdriver(如geckodriver对于firefox)无法成功启动或连接到浏览器实例。
C++中字符串分割可通过多种方式实现:1. 使用stringstream按空白符分割;2. 结合find与substr按指定字符分割;3. 利用getline与stringstream按任意分隔符分割,推荐此法因简洁高效;4. 借助Boost库split函数,功能强但需引入外部依赖。
CPU 资源: 限制不可信代码可以使用的 CPU 核心数量。
把配置当成代码来管,配合自动化工具链,才能在复杂云原生环境中保持稳定和高效。
本文链接:http://www.futuraserramenti.com/190722_483d29.html